    Erika H.

    Growing up this was my favorite restaurant and the Cuban restaurant that resembles my grandmas cooking the most. The enchilada de camaron was and still is my favorite. I hadn't been in years and I wanted Cuban food so we came Sunday afternoon to satisfy my craving. We started with the fritura de malanga. Definitely not what I was used to eating growing up, so it was disappointing when we got it, but the taste was good. Also had the ensalada de aguacate. Avocado was great and enough for three people to share. My mom had the arroz con pollo à la chorrera. This was huge!!! Definitely enough for two people to eat. I had the enchilada de camaron and it was just like I remember it from my childhood. So flavorful and a big portion of shrimps. There's parking behind the restaurant but the spaces are a little tight. The inside is spacious with lots of seating and great for large parties. Everything was great except for the service. He was not attentive whatsoever, was just standing around talking to the other waiters instead of checking on our table. We had to call him over a few times for things we needed because he would not pass by our table unless we called him over. This is a great restaurant for Cuban food and I always recommend it to people. It's a shame the customer service is lacking.

    Maria L.

    THE MOROOOO! If I could submit a review with two words it would be that! I have never tasted anything like their Moro unless it was in Abuela's kitchen. My party and I agreed we would go back alone just for that side dish! To be fair the yuca and maduros were amazing as well! I had the tops vieja which was delicious as well as the lechon. The breaded chicken was missing flavor but cooked right and would have appreciated cooked onions versus raw. Overall experience was great and service was attentive! Very casual setting and old school Cuban vibes which e enjoyed! Don't leave without the tres leches and flan!

    Andrew B.

    Best place for Cuban food in the area. Had a chill but classy vibe, booths with glass dividers for privacy. Their marriquitas, ox tail, Vaca frita, lechon, morros, cameron, and just about everything we tried was great. Staff was very friendly (though if you go, make sure to have a Spanish speaker in the party), we were seated promptly and the food came hot and fresh.
